Job Summary

Lead strategic capture management for AECOM’s Alternative Delivery Practice across the North American market, reporting to the SVP. Own business development efforts for major enterprise pursuits by developing opportunity pipelines, directing pursuit strategies, and coordinating with Global/Regional business lines, client account managers, marketing, legal, and capture teams to close new business and advance growth targets.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Direct and support strategic capture management efforts within the North American Alternative Delivery market in partnership with Global and Regional business lines.
  • •Develop and maintain business relationships by identifying client needs and advancing growth and profitability.
  • •Serve as consultative sales process leader for major strategic pursuits, contributing strategy and sales best practices.
  • •Partner with Client Account Managers, Marketing, and Capture Managers to close new business and contribute to commercial proposals.
  • •Coordinate business growth plans, Go/No Go capture planning, and legal/commercial interfaces to support pursuit execution and opportunity pipeline development.

Key Requirements

  • •BA/BS with 12+ years of relevant experience (or equivalent), including 4 years of leadership.
  • •Proven track record of sales production and winning major enterprise-level pursuits.
  • •Consultative sales experience driving integrated multidiscipline teams with Major and/or Global clients, including client discovery and development of value propositions.
  • •Experience demonstrating business development strategy, sales production metrics, and team leadership.
  • •Professional Engineer (PE) license or equivalent experience working in a contracting environment.

Company Brief

AECOM
AECOM is a global infrastructure firm providing design, consulting, construction, and management services across transportation, buildings, water, environment, and energy sectors, delivering large-scale projects for public- and private-sector clients worldwide.
